1. Define the target market
- Who are the core users/customers you are focusing on initially?
- What is the size of this target market? Use public data if available.
2. Estimate market penetration
- Within your target market, estimate what % might realistically become customers
- Explain your assumptions and logic for the penetration rate
3. Calculate potential revenue
- Estimate what an average customer is worth in annual revenue
- Multiply estimated customers by annual revenue per customer
- Factor in growth rates to project future market size
4. Assess adjacent opportunities
- Beyond the core target market, what other user segments could you expand to?
- Estimate the size of those adjacent markets for future growth potential
5. Determine path to $1B+ valuation
- Articulate how your revenue projections enable a $1B+ market cap
- Highlight growth levers (new products, segments, geographies, etc.) to get there
6. Sanity check
- Do a reality check on your assumptions and compare to industry benchmarks
- Investors will poke holes, so be ready to defend numbers with logic and data
